Cherry Point Trip

Well 3250 miles later finally made it here. With about 1500 pounds including passengers. The truck drove awesome rode like a Cadillac. Seemed my mileage got better right after hitting 3k on the odometer. My average was 18 mpg on the overhead but got 16 to 18 hand calculated. Seemed I got better gas mileage right at 77 mph. Anything below 65 runs crappy.
